I could not respond earlier because I had no chance to take any rest after the wedding. I toured southern and eastern Poland with three Americans (83-old father with two daughters, 61 and 40). In fact they were all Polish American because. Tony's Dad left Poland in 1912 and settled in Pensylvania. His birth certificate was issued in Russian as central-eastern Poland was under the Tzarist rule. The tour was very interesting for myself as usually I do not have so much time to travel. My guests visited Poland for the second time already - they were here 5 years ago. Let us say a little about the weather which was really exceptional - September is usually not so warm in Ukraine and Poland, only sometimes we experience taht beautiful late summer weather which we call "babie lato" (l'ete Indien). But this time it was not late summer but just full summer in September! I had to use air conditioning in my Citroen Xsara Picasso automobile almost every day! Air conditioning was also welcome in the wedding house. We still have this wonderful, unusual weather which I enjoy so much. I am sure there is similar weather in Lviv. I will try to write more later. I can only say that the Americans enjoyed (oh, how enjoyed!) Poland of today and only regretted that the country switches so fast to the general affluent indiscriminate global style. Zakopane was No. 1 on their list of interest but they found it hard to compare it with golden Cracow. Helas! Their favourite restaurant was... Hungarian restaurant in Cracow. Their favourite vegetables were Polish tomatoes. [a little historic remark: September this year is as famously excellent as it was in 1939 which helped Hitler much in reaching his strategic goals of devouring pre-war Poland] |
